  • About Microsoft

    Microsoft has had an impact on, and indeed defined the computing world like no other company. The development tools, operating systems and applications produced by Microsoft have achieved near-ubiquity in the desktop computer market. The original mission set by Microsoft's founder was to have "a computer on every desk and in every home, running Microsoft software". About 90% of computer users worldwide run Microsoft products, hence this objective has largely been met. For operating systems, Web client statistics suggest that Microsoft Windows has about a 92% share, Apple Mac OS 6% and Linux, 1%.

55265 - Microsoft Power Apps for End Users

Course duration

  • 2 days

Course Benefits

  • Understand when to use Power Apps
  • Describe the components of Power Apps and their correct use
  • Create Power Apps from existing data sources
  • Brand Power Apps
  • Customize Power Apps beyond just using the automated wizards
  • Connect to a range of data sources from Excel to Azure SQL
  • Understand the difference between canvas apps and model-driven apps
  • Integrate Power Apps with other Office 365 systems – including Teams and SharePoint Online
  • Administer and Maintain Power Apps
